- How long is a private jet flight from VNY to SBA?
Van Nuys Airport to Santa Barbara Municipal Airport is 78 miles, about 1 hour of flying. The exact block time depends on the aircraft on the leg; each listing shows its own estimate.

How empty legs from VNY to SBA work
An empty leg from Van Nuys Airport to Santa Barbara Municipal Airport is a repositioning flight. A jet that finished a job at VNY has to get to SBA for its next one, or back to base, and the operator would rather sell the flight than fly the cabin empty. The price is for the whole aircraft, not per seat, and it is a fraction of a normal charter for the same aircraft and crew.
The date is set by the aircraft's schedule, not yours, and it can move or be withdrawn when the operator's plans change. A listing with a date and no time means the departure is not fixed yet; you settle it with the operator when you request.
